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Neum to Prague is to bus and fly which costs 1 700 Kč - 4 700 Kč and takes 6h 57m.
The fastest way to get from Neum to Prague is to bus and fly which takes 6h 57m and costs 1 700 Kč - 4 700 Kč.
No, there is no direct bus from Neum to Prague. However, there are services departing from Neum, Konzuma and arriving at Prague via Opuzen and Split, Autobusni Kolodvor.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 21h 9m.
The distance between Neum and Prague is 994 km. The road distance is 1159.7 km.
The best way to get from Neum to Prague without a car is to bus and night train and train which takes 25h 42m and costs 5 000 Kč - 9 000 Kč.
It takes approximately 6h 57m to get from Neum to Prague, including transfers.
Neum to Prague bus services, operated by Promet Makarska, depart from Opuzen station.
Neum to Prague bus services, operated by Promet Makarska, arrive at Split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Neum to Prague is 1160 km. It takes approximately 11h 29m to drive from Neum to Prague.
